Weather tomorrow: IMD warns of heavy rain, thunderstorms across several states; monsoon set to advance further
Monsoon conditions are also expected to strengthen further over parts of northwest India as it advances during the coming days.

NEW DELHI: Heavy to extremely heavy rainfall is likely to continue across several parts of the country on Tuesday as the India Meteorological Department (IMD) forecast an active southwest monsoon over large parts of north, west, central, east and northeast India.Thunderstorms accompanied by lightning are also expected in several states.

IMD alert for Tuesday

The IMD has warned of extremely heavy rainfall at isolated places over Gujarat, Konkan and Goa.Heavy to very heavy rainfall is also likely over Himachal Pradesh, Karnataka, Kerala, Madhya Pradesh, Rajasthan, Saurashtra and Kutch.Heavy rainfall has been forecast for Arunachal Pradesh, Assam, Meghalaya, Bihar, Chhattisgarh, Delhi, Haryana, Jammu and Kashmir, Jharkhand, Nagaland, Manipur, Mizoram, Tripura, Odisha, Punjab, Uttarakhand, Uttar Pradesh, Vidarbha and West Bengal.Thunderstorms accompanied by lightning are likely in parts of Andhra Pradesh, Arunachal Pradesh, Assam, Bihar, Jharkhand, Jammu and Kashmir, Kerala, Madhya Pradesh, Rajasthan, Tamil Nadu, Telangana, Tripura, Uttar Pradesh, Uttarakhand and West Bengal.

Delhi-NCR weather tomorrow

Delhi is likely to witness rain, with heavy rainfall expected at isolated places. Similar conditions are likely over Haryana and Punjab as monsoon activity remains active across northwest India.

North India forecast

Heavy rainfall is expected over Delhi, Haryana, Punjab, Jammu and Kashmir, Uttarakhand and parts of Uttar Pradesh.Himachal Pradesh is likely to receive heavy to very heavy rainfall, while thunderstorms are expected across parts of Jammu and Kashmir and Uttar Pradesh.

West India forecast

Heavy to extremely heavy rainfall is expected to continue over Gujarat, Konkan and Goa. Heavy to very heavy rain is also likely over central Maharashtra, Saurashtra and Kutch.

Central India forecast

Madhya Pradesh is likely to receive heavy to very heavy rainfall, while heavy rain is expected over Chhattisgarh and Vidarbha.Thunderstorms accompanied by lightning are also forecast in parts of Madhya Pradesh.

East and northeast India forecast

Heavy rainfall is likely over Bihar, Jharkhand, Odisha and West Bengal, while Arunachal Pradesh, Assam, Meghalaya, Nagaland, Manipur, Mizoram and Tripura are also expected to receive heavy showers.Thunderstorms accompanied by lightning are likely in parts of Bihar, Jharkhand, Arunachal Pradesh, Assam, Meghalaya, Nagaland, Manipur, Mizoram and Tripura.

South India forecast

Heavy to very heavy rainfall is likely over Karnataka and Kerala. Thunderstorms accompanied by lightning are also expected over Andhra Pradesh, Karnataka, Kerala, Tamil Nadu and Telangana.

Monsoon update

The southwest monsoon continues to advance gradually across the country.According to the IMD, conditions remain favourable for its further advance into more parts of the north Arabian Sea, Gujarat, the remaining parts of Haryana and Punjab, and additional parts of Rajasthan over the next three days.

IMD’s latest forecast for the next few days

The IMD has forecast active monsoon conditions over much of the country during the next three to four days.Heavy rainfall is expected to continue across parts of north, west, central, east and northeast India, with very heavy to extremely heavy rain likely over Gujarat and Konkan and Goa.Monsoon conditions are also expected to strengthen further over parts of northwest India as it advances during the coming days.
